Regarding square baking (for cake) pans for cakes, I see some recipes
calling for 8" pans instead of 9" pans. I don't have an 8" pan in the house and wonder if I ever did. Since this was called to my attention (by myself), I have looked to purchase 8" pans. I don't find any anywhere. I rarely make cake, but when I do it is always a one-layer thing, no icing, not a mix nor cake-flour ingredient kind, but using all-purpose flour, generally made to satisfy my chocolate cake desire. Can anyone give me any suggested time differences one could expect to make. Thanks, Dee |
